Molecules diffuse into pores of the porous medium and they are divided In keeping with their relative size to the pore size. Large molecules elute initial and smaller molecules elute afterwards.
HPLC operates on the theory of column chromatography but makes use of Innovative technological innovation to reinforce its performance. Not like common column chromatography, where by gravity slowly but surely drives the solvent throughout the column, HPLC employs large-strain pumps to force the solvent, or cellular stage, in the system. This elevated tension permits a lot quicker plus more productive separation of compounds.
